Czech wins Queen Elisabeth Competition
Americans Henry Kramer and Alexander Beyer were second and third.
It was a modest Lukáš Vondrácek, who accepted the first prize at the Bozar in Brussels: "I'm very grateful for this victory, but the main thing is the music. All participants were impressive musicians. I would like to thank everybody, my colleagues and a fantastic Belgian audience."
On Thursday Lukáš Vondrácek received a standing ovation for his performance that brought tears to the eyes of Belgium’s Queen Mathilde.
Full result:
1. Lukáš Vondrácek (Czech Rep.)
2. Henry Kramer (US)
3. Alexander Beyer (US)
4. Chi Ho Han (S Korea)
5. Aljoša Jurinić (Croatia)
6. Alberto Ferro (Italy)
